Might be useful to combine -n and -m, as it would seem your bot is unable to connect to your irc-server for some reason. Might also considder replacing -n with -nt to gain partyline access from your console.<br>Ie: <div class="codebox"><p>Code: </p><pre><code>eggdrop -n -m bot.conf</code></pre></div><p>Statistics: Posted by <a href="https://forum.eggheads.org/memberlist.php?mode=viewprofile&amp;u=8052">nml375</a> — Fri Jun 22, 2007 8:34 am</p><hr />

That is simply an information message and does nothing to stop Windrop from running.<br><br>From the Command Prompt type:<div class="codebox"><p>Code: </p><pre><code>eggdrop -n bot.conf</code></pre></div>The above will enable you to see all that is happening when you run your bot and figure out what is wrong. CTRL + C will terminate.<p>Statistics: Posted by <a href="https://forum.eggheads.org/memberlist.php?mode=viewprofile&amp;u=3646">Alchera</a> — Thu Jun 21, 2007 9:31 pm</p><hr />
